Output 357739090edcab5d71f06f5d68d855bc3d1c8202b421e51bbe2bb665118fc9c1:25

value
2802553592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 103aac2fef12a70d70e9574af1ec24cc24890c36 OP_EQUAL
address
33Aq2FsUwnhkNn6LCETp6mozJ38CpDSv1d
transaction
357739090edcab5d71f06f5d68d855bc3d1c8202b421e51bbe2bb665118fc9c1
spent
true